*charming broadland cottage* Bycroft Estate Agents are delighted to present this recently renovated Broadlands Cottage situated in the central position within the popular village of Ludham. Offering 2 bedroom accommodation with newly fitted stylish bathroom, kitchen, spacious living area with front and rear lobby's. The property benefits from uPVC double glazing, oak internal doors, electric central heating, feature fireplace with inset multi-fuel burning stove and newly painted with Farrow & Ball paint.

To the outside of the property are gardens to the front and rear. The front laid mainly to lawn, driveway parking and single garage, to the rear a low maintenance courtyard garden. Entrance hall 5' 3" x 2' 11" (1.6m x 0.89m) traditional style timber door to front; built-in utility cupboard 13'5" x 14' max into fireplace; uPVC window to side;
uPVC bay window to front; decorative brick fireplace with Inglenook beam and tiled hearth and inset multi-fuel burning stove.
Kitchen 10' 3" x 11' 1 max - stairwell" (3.12m x 3.38m) fitted with range of wall and base units with square edge work surfaces over; inset 11⁄2 bowel single drainer sink with mixer tap; tiled splashback; uPVC double glazed window to side; built-in electric oven; inset 4 ring electric hob and cooker hood over; space for fridge freezer; tiled flooring; stairs to first floor landing with under stairs storage cupboard.
Rear lobby 5' 4 max" x 4' 2 max" (1.63m x 1.27m) built-in shelving; built-in storage cupboard; built-in airing cupboard; stable door to side.
Bathroom 6' 4 max" x 5' 2" (1.93m x 1.57m) fitted with a white suite comprising of wall mounted hand wash basin; low level wc; panel bath with mixer tap, wall mounted shower unit over with hand and soaker attachments; shower screen; tiled splashbacks; extractor fan; uPVC double glazed window to side; heated towel rail radiator.
First floor landing 6' 3" x 3' 4" (1.91m x 1.02m) roof light window to side.
Bedroom 1 13' 4" x 12' 4" (4.06m x 3.76m) uPVC double glazed window to side; roof light window to front; 2 built-in wardrobes; exposed timber work.
Bedroom 2 11 max' x 7' 7" (3.35m x 2.31m) uPVC double glazed window to side.
Outside To the front of the property an enclosed garden laid mainly to lawn with established trees and well stocked flower, shrub and herb borders with paved pathway; off road parking; bin store area and garage with double timbers doors to front. To the rear is an enclosed courtyard garden laid mainly to shingle for low maintenance with side access gate and block paved pathway.
